Understanding Vibration Analysis

What is Vibration Analysis and How It Works

Vibration analysis is a diagnostic method that evaluates machinery health by measuring and interpreting the vibration signals it generates during operation. Each piece of equipment has a unique vibration signature that reflects its condition, balance, and alignment. When components begin to wear, loosen, or malfunction, this signature changes—often before any visible signs appear. At Dynamic Balancing Technologies, we use precision vibration sensors to collect data at critical points on the equipment. This information is processed using Fast Fourier Transform (FFT) techniques and modal analysis to identify abnormal vibration patterns. These methods allow us to detect imbalance, which can cause excessive stress and accelerated wear; misalignment, which results in additional strain on couplings and bearings; bearing defects, a common precursor to catastrophic machinery failure; and gearbox faults, where wear or lubrication issues can compromise output and safety. By monitoring these factors, vibration analysis safeguards both structural integrity and ongoing equipment health.

Our Vibration Analysis Process

Our approach to vibration analysis is built around precision, efficiency, and actionable results. We begin with a comprehensive on-site consultation and equipment assessment, where we review operational records, evaluate the machinery’s current state, and determine the optimal testing strategy. We then conduct data collection using high-quality accelerometers and harmonic analysis tools to gather real-time performance information. This data is analyzed through frequency spectrum interpretation and historical trend analysis, which helps us identify even subtle shifts in equipment behavior. Based on the findings, we provide targeted recommendations for corrective measures, which may include dynamic balancing, laser alignment, component replacement, or gearbox servicing. After implementing these solutions, we continue with follow-up condition monitoring and periodic testing to ensure long-term performance stability and reliability.
